Compare XTB vs Valutrades Commission And Fees
XTB and Valutrades are online brokerage platforms, and most online brokerages charge lower prices than traditional brokerages tend to bill. The cause of this is that the businesses of online trading platforms are scaled much better. In other words, an internet broker isn't necessarily affected by the number of clients they have.
But this doesn't mean that online brokers don't charge any fees. They charge prices of varying rates for a variety of services to earn money. There are primarily three types of penalties for this objective.
The first kind of charges to keep an eye out for are trading charges. When you make a genuine tr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you're billed trading fees. In such instances, you're paying a spread, funding rate, or a commission. The sorts of trading fees and the prices differ from broker to broker.
Commissions could be fixed or determined by the traded volume. On the other hand, a spread refers to the gap between the buying and selling cost. Funding or overnight prices are those that are billed when you hold a leveraged position for more than a day.
Aside from trading charges, online agents also bill non-trading fees. These are dependent on the activities you undertake in your account. They are charged for operations like depositing money, not trading for long periods, or withdrawals.
